Factors Affecting Particle Size of Atomized Metal Powders

Abstract

The influence on median particle size of alloy composition and superheat is discussed and data are presented for the Cu–Sn system and zinc. The influence of atomizing water pressure on atomized particle size is discussed with examples of zinc, nickel, and nickel alloys. The equation D = KP−n is found to be a useful correlation. Experimental data are given for particle size distributions obtained with very low water/metal ratios in bronze atomization. Particle size falls with increasing volume of atomizing fluid, as in the case of gas atomization. PM/0390
